Bison Crew Teams Compete in Unofficial Patriot League Championships

April 30, 2002

WORCESTER, Mass. - The Bucknell men's and women's crew teams fared well Sunday afternoon at the unofficial Patriot League Championships, held at Lake Quinsigamond.

The Bison picked up a pair of gold on the afternoon. The women's novice lightweight eight competed on the varsity level and placed first. That same crew also competed as the women's second novice eight and came out victorious among six crews.

Bucknell's women's varsity four of junior Lisa Baranik, junior Julie Engel, sophomore Rebecca Newman, sophomore Jill Harrington and junior coxswain Nicole Tomlin had their string of four consecutive gold medal-performances broken after finishing second among six boats and behind a strong crew from Lehigh.

Other boats on the water for the Bison were the women's novice four (second out of six), men's varsity four (third out of six) and the women's first novice eight (second out of six).

The Bison return to action on May 5 with the Mid-Atlantic Regional Championship, contested at the Occoquan Reservoir in Fairfax, Va.
